Transaction 34106737fd3c8492eda4dfd2cb69af54bdf02f381ce349dbf521e78676fd167c

3 Input
2 Outputs
  • 34106737fd3c8492eda4dfd2cb69af54bdf02f381ce349dbf521e78676fd167c:0
  • value  105045
    address  32e9yQY21CbRNk2zcyCwKMTVBqE3M1X4ce
  • 34106737fd3c8492eda4dfd2cb69af54bdf02f381ce349dbf521e78676fd167c:1
  • value  153176
    address  173CagJbMZZ9bcnRWLCVcDUXUqD2AMwdi3